How to fill out annual boat registration fees

Illustration

How to fill out annual boat registration fees:

01
Gather necessary documents: Before starting the process, make sure you have all the required documents handy. Typically, this includes a completed registration application form, proof of ownership (such as a bill of sale or previous registration), and any other documents specific to your jurisdiction.
02
Complete the registration application: Fill out the registration application form accurately and thoroughly. Provide all the requested information, including your personal details, boat specifications, and any other relevant information.
03
Calculate the fees: Determine the annual boat registration fees based on your boat's size, type, and any additional factors specific to your jurisdiction. This information can usually be found on your local government's website or by contacting the appropriate authority.
04
Make the payment: Once you have calculated the fees, make the payment using the accepted payment methods. This may include online payment, mailing a check, or visiting the local registration office in person. Ensure that you include all necessary payment information and any required supporting documents.
05
Submit the application: After completing the registration application and making the payment, submit all the necessary documents to the appropriate registration authority. This can usually be done by mail, online submission, or in person, depending on the options provided by your jurisdiction.

Who needs annual boat registration fees?

01
Boat owners: Any individual who owns a boat that meets the criteria for registration in their jurisdiction needs to pay annual boat registration fees. Whether it's a motorboat, sailboat, or any other type of watercraft, registering the boat and paying the required fees is a legal requirement in most places.
02
Recreational boaters: Those who use their boats for recreational purposes, such as fishing, watersports, or leisure cruising, are typically required to register their boats and pay annual fees. This helps ensure compliance with safety regulations, track ownership, and support various boating infrastructure and conservation initiatives.
03
Commercial boat operators: In addition to recreational boaters, commercial boat operators who use their boats for business purposes, such as fishing charters, sightseeing tours, or transportation services, are usually required to register their boats and pay annual fees. This helps regulate and monitor commercial activities on the water while maintaining safety standards and supporting the management of commercial boating operations.
